The delegation visited, wished good health and presented gifts to 10 policy families in the two communes of Tan Hoa Tay and Phuoc Lap (Tan Phuoc district), including: Mrs. Tran Thi Hai (Heroic Vietnamese Mother), Mrs. Le Thi Nhon (war invalid, prisoner), Mrs. Pham Thi Tac (martyr's mother), Mr. Bui Van May (martyr's father), Mr. Nguyen Van Nua (prisoner), Mrs. Nguyen Thi Biet (martyr's wife), Mrs. Nguyen Thi Hanh (martyr's wife), Mrs. Ngo Thi Dong (martyr's mother), Mr. Nguyen Thanh Hai (war invalid), Mr. Ngo Van Roi (war invalid infected with toxic chemicals).

At each place visited, Comrade Nguyen Van Muoi and the members of the delegation kindly asked about the health and expressed their gratitude and deep appreciation for the contributions and dedication of Vietnamese Heroic Mothers, war invalids, families of policy beneficiaries, and people with meritorious services to the cause of national liberation and reunification. At the same time, he hoped that the families would continue to preserve and promote revolutionary traditions toeducate the younger generation to actively study and work to build an increasingly prosperous homeland.

The visit is a practical activity towards the 50th anniversary of the Liberation of the South and National Reunification Day, contributing to promoting the tradition of "When drinking water, remember its source" and "Repaying gratitude" of the nation.
